I don't think I've ever played a game that is so simultaneously beautiful and relaxing, but also capable of intense moments.

My most intense moment was the first time I was exploring the giant Purple Mushroom cave. I took the Seamoth into the cave and was struck by the beauty of the purple mushrooms; it felt like a magical, underwater fairy land. As I continued deeper in the cave, I found myself in a small tunnel leading into blackness. I started to get a bit nervous, but continued to venture onward. The small tunnel soon gave way to a giant underground room. I have no idea how big, since I couldn't see any walls.

At this point I'm getting shaky at the thought of being underwater, in the pitch black and with no point of reference. But I continue further into the blackness.

And then something roared.

Loudly. Right next to my Seamoth. And BANG! Something hits me.

At that point I don't even try to find out what it was. I let out my manliest shriek possible, hit Esc and promptly quit.

That cave terrifies me.

I've had a few - first time I heard a Reefback, first time I saw a Reaper Leviathan, etc, but honestly... Today stands out.

I got down to the lava castle in a cyclops today. I was looping slowly around the cavern when I heard an almighty roar just above me. I switched to the top camera in time to see a Sea Dragon Leviathan charging me.

I almost shrieked like a 6 year old girl.

Fortunately, the cyclops is fairly robust so I got past it but was forced to switch to my PRAWN suit to get inside the castle itself. A mere 10 seconds of terror boosting for the tunnel entrance, and I was safe inside. I could hear it swimming about, roaring and was damned glad there was a wall between us.

Anyway, I get deeper inside and the space opens up. There's a ton of resources in every direction, so I look around, make sure I can't see anything suspicious and then risk stepping outside my suit. I'm desperately grabbing as much as I can, when I hear another roar. Much, much closer. Right overhead in fact.

I look up, see another Sea Dragon Leviathan swimming at me, shooting fire.


At that point, I mashed Alt-F4 and haven't gone back since.
